5.5.12 Thermal Relays

5.5.12 Thermal Relays
Connect a thermal relay to the SERVOPACK to protect the regenerative resistor and dynamic brake resistor from
heat damage when operating under extreme conditions.
(1) Models
Select the appropriate thermal relay from the following list according to regenerative resistor unit and dynamic
brake unit model.
